How do I create a macro that increments +1 by pressing a button
I need to include in a print off macro the ability to increment a number
every time the macro is run i.e. a counter, anyone know how to do this? |

How do I create a macro that increments +1 by pressing a button
Assign a cell to hold the number. Then use the before print event macro to
incement the cell. Just be sure to test for the correct worksheet. -- Gary''s Student - gsnu200729 "Dave" wrote: I need to include in a print off macro the ability to increment a number every time the macro is run i.e. a counter, anyone know how to do this? |
